Nikol Aghababyan was born in 1964 in Armenia. In 1986 he graduated from the Yerevan Pedagogical Institute of Art, focused on painting. He is a member of the Armenian Painters’ Union since 1992. He has exhibited extensively in Armenia, Russia (Moscow and St. Petersburg), the United States (LA and NY), France (Paris, Nice, Lyon, Caen), Italy (Roma, Venice, Milan), Artsakh, Syria (Aleppo), Lebanon, Germany, and Spain.
Aghababyan’s art is known worldwide, they are part of the collections of notable individuals and intuitions that include: the State Museum of Armenia; the State Museum of China; the German Museum of Ministry of Culture; The Hon. Karen Karapetyan, Prime Minister of the Republic of Armenia; Sigrid Muller Holtz Gallery Private Collection, Germany; St. Vartan Armenian Church Museum, New York, USA; Prof. Tina Seelig, Stanford University, USA; Ruben Vartanyan, Founder of Aurora Foundation, Russia; Alexey Muller, Chairman, of Russian Gazprom Company, Russia; San Raphael City Museum; Tamara Kocharian- Armen Bedrosian, Paris, France; Pierre Cardin, Private Collection, Caen, France.
